当前位置:首页 > 专题范文 > 公文范文 >

工科高等学校计算机本科专业课程体系重构的探索

时间:2022-10-21 12:10:02 来源:网友投稿

摘要: 对于目前高等学校计算机本科课程体系结构模式单一、特点不鲜明的基本状况,文章在分析各高校计算机本科人才培养模式的基础上,提出了工科高等院校计算机本科课程体系设置的基本思路;结合我校计算机学院的实际情况,突出交叉性学科的特色,提出了工科类院校计算机专业课程体系设置计划;探索培养理论基础扎实、动手实践能力强的综合型、应用型人才。

关键词:计算机专业;课程体系;应用型人才

中图分类号:G424 文献标识码:A 文章编号:1009-3044(2014)31-7419-02

随着中国IT行业的迅猛发展,市场对计算机专业人才的需求量越来越大;但是目前中国的IT企业和中国的IT教育存在着尖锐的矛盾,主要体现在中国IT行业人才需求量供不应求和中国的IT教育对IT人才培养数量供大于求。原因主要有两个方面:一是中国高校的IT教育严重与市场需求脱轨,表现在:课程体系设置不合理,理论知识陈旧,理论教学大于实践教学等;二是中国的IT企业起步晚、规模小,需要的是立即上手的实践性人才,没有足够的人力和财力为高校毕业生提供岗前培训。

因此,我们应该尝试走一条理论与实践相结合的道路。培养一批专业基础扎实、数学功底足、具有良好程序设计能力,能够运用先进的分析方法、编程工具和计算机技术进行系统分析、架构设计、程序设计的综合应用型人才。

1 计算机本科课程设置的现状

经过调研、考察,目前国内高校计算机本科课程的设置主要有以下几方面问题。

1)教学计划、教学大纲照搬照抄。许多高校,不考虑学校的定位和对应专业的人才培养目标,盲目的学习和模仿名校的教学计划和教学大纲。教学计划和教学大纲多年不变,严重缺少技术更新,与市场需求脱轨。

2) 计算机专业课程简单叠加。专业课程安排不合理,前驱课程和后继课程顺序混乱。

3) 教材滞后于技术的发展和教学方法缺少灵活性。

4) 课程评价体系单一。针对以上问题,工科高校计算机专业必须根据学校特点和市场需求设置对应的课程体系。结合我校人才培养模式,我们认为计算机本科专业课程设置上应包括四大模块,即软件开发、计算机网络、计算机科学与技术、信息安全和信息对抗。同时,根据市场导向在原有课程体系的基础上适当增加市场需求量大的专业课程,比如移动应用开发、物联网工程。

2 工科高校计算机本科课程体系的重构

2.1计算机专业课程体系设置原则

1) 以整体优化、分段进行为根本原则。根据教育部对大学生培养的要求,结合学校特点,将整个教学计划分为:公共基础、专业基础、专业课和能力拓展四个阶段分步进行,同时协调好教与学、基础与专业、考试与考查、前驱课与后继课等方面的关系。

2) 以实际应用为目的。以培养应用型人才为目标,加强实践教学环节。

3) 以学生自主学习为主体、以教师讲授为指导。调整课堂授课和学生自学的时间比例,提供充足的学生自学所需要的时间和空间资源。

4) 突出课程设置的特点和个性化原则。根据培养目标,结合专业特点,注重学生的兴趣、特点和能力等的不同,在保证主干课程的基础上,把握课程设置的多样性和前沿性。

2.2课程体系的重构

结合市场需求和我院计算机人才培养目标,将课程体系设置成五个模块:公共基础课、专业基础课、专业必修课、专业选修课、实践课。

1) 公共基础课。公共基础模块主要开设:哲学、政治经济学、毛泽东思想概论、邓小平理论基础、军事理论、思想道德修养、大学英语、高等数学、概率论与数理统计、线性代数、体育(选修)、等课程。公共基础课程主要培养学生的政治理论和基本素养。

2) 专业基础课。专业基础模块主要开设:大学计算机基础、C 程序设计、离散数学、数据结构、模拟电路、数字电路、Java程序设计、C++语言、组成原理、微机接口技术与汇编语言等课程。专业基础课程主要培养学生的计算机科学基本素养。

3) 专业必修课。专业必修课模块主要开设:操作系统、编译原理、数据库原理、算法分析与设计、软件工程、计算机网络、网络信息安全、软件项目管理、专业英语等计算机专业的主干课程。专业必修课主要培养专业基本素养。

4) 专业选修课。为了进一步提高学生的专业技术能力,根据学院的学科特点和市场导向,学院提供多个学科前沿和当前热门的学科方向,以专业为导向设置相应的课程。学生可以根据自身的兴趣、专业能力等选择合适的课程。

专业选修课主要开设:设计模式、高级软件工程、Linux操作系统、物联网工程、移动应用开发(Android平台、IOS平台)等,为学生提供了当前最热门的软件开发方向。

5) 实践课。实践课程模块主要开设:程序设计实验课和其它专业实验课;课程设计包括:软件工程、网络工程、数据库、移动应用程序、物联网工程、单片机、ARM、信息安全与信息对抗、综合实验等。实践课程主要培养学生的时间动手操作能力。

3 结束语

新的课程体系的功能主要体现在:对学生专业基础知识、计算机基本应用能力、计算机专业开发能力和实践操作能力的培养。通过对计算机专业课程体系的重构,我们希望未来能够培养出符合市场需求、召之即来,来之能用的综合应用型人才。

参考文献:

[1] 刘乃琦.计算机专业(学科)面临的挑战与创新[J].计算机教育,2005,(12).

[2] 孙吉贵,张学杰.计算机学科教学与人才培养现状及分析[J].计算机教育,2004(08):46-50.

[3] 陈英. 计算机学科本科教学规划的重构与发展[J].计算机教育,2004(08):54-58.

推荐访问:工科 高等学校 本科专业 重构 课程体系